In a research task on filming in public space, the site
http://www.theiac.org.uk/ mentioned that we are able to film in public space
as long as we do not cause any obstruction or disturb anyone. We also
found out that we do not need permits to film in public space and
authorities such as the police have no power to stop anyone from filming
out in public.
